California H1N1 Deaths Climb to 55

Thursday, June 25th, 2009

The Contra Costa Times reports that the number of H1N1 swine flu deaths has climb to 55. 23 additional new deaths have come in a single week.

“We expect to continue to see more cases of swine flu, more serious cases and, unfortunately, more deaths,” said Ken August, spokesman for the California Department of Public Health.

Though health officials expected the spread of swine flu to slow in the hot summer months, as influenza viruses often do, the virus hasn’t gone away, August said.

“While the majority of cases have been mild so far, public health officials remain very concerned that the virus could evolve into a more serious strain of influenza,” he said.

The California Department of Health’s website has a helpful chart here that shows the case distribution by country in California. The chart also indicates there have been 441 hospitalizations in the state from H1N1 swine flu.

Plyometric Exercises for Total Body Workout

Monday, June 22nd, 2009

Most of us usually do exercises that would either be cardiovascular or something related to building body muscles. Though each of these exercises have their own advantages – Cardiovascular are usually meant for building endurance and weight training is for building muscles, it would be even better if we could combine the benefits of both these forms of exercises.

If you have been regular with your exercise sessions and have been looking out for something to take your fitness to the next level, try out Plyometric exercises. These exercises are the best for those fitness enthusiasts who are looking for both speed as well as strength.

Plyometric exercise is not just about building muscles or muscle mass. It has got elements of cardiovascular exercises as well in it. With Plyometrics exercises, you aim to improve upon your quickness and alertness as well, in addition to body strength.

Plyometrics can be a great alternative to cardiovascular exercises and athletes have been using them to help them achieve peak physical condition.

Basically Plyometrics refers to exercise that enables your muscles to reach maximum force in the shortest possible time. Used correctly, these exercises can be a very effective form of power training.

Jump Rope, Step-ups, Line Jump, High Knee Jumps, Jump Switches, Gap Jumps, Push-ups can be done as part of your Plyometric training.

Plyometrics training is a great alternative to cardio exercises and is the best way to develop both speed as well as strength. Over a period of time, you should experience considerable increase in your athletic ability if you continue with your plyometric exercises.

Female Yeast Infection Symptoms

Sunday, June 21st, 2009

Sometimes, female yeast infection symptoms aren’t easy to spot, even if we know of a few definite symptoms that are associated with this problem – but these symptoms can vary from person to person, and some people might not even have any symptoms!

When diagnosing a yeast infection, it helps to really understand our own bodies and notice any shift in conditions, from look, to feel, to smell. If this is a recurring condition, then you’ll know your own female yeast infection symptoms, but if this is the first time, a doctor is recommended to eliminate any more serious possibilities.

That being said, here are a few common female yeast infection symptoms to watch :

- Irritation or redness in the area of the vulva

- Warm or hot skin

- A thick, cheese-like discharge

- Discharge with a yeasty odor

- A rash with a definite border, which happens on moist body parts

Understanding what your own female yeast infection symptoms are can make treatment and identification easier and prevent the infection’s progression by treating it sooner. An infection should serve as a sign that you need to do certain things to avoid making your condition worse or more widespread. Always wash your hands anytime you touch the infected area, and try to keep the area as dry and clean as you can.

If you’re sexually active, don’t engage in sex if you you are experiencing any discomfort, and males can be infected also, so use a condom. Partners can actually be responsible for infecting each other over and over again through sex for a period of years. 47 Deaths From H1N1 Swine Flu in New York City

Sunday, June 21st, 2009

New York City Swine Flu Deaths

Deaths from H1N1 swine flu climbed to 47 in New York City as of July 7th. The number of deaths increased by 9 since July 1st. There have been over 900 people hospitalized in New York City because of the swine flu. Even though the numbers are increasing the cases and deaths do not garner nearly as much attention as they did when they outbreak first began. Instead of giving press conferences the data is now updated on the NYC Health Department website. New York City Health Department’s website can be found here.

Bill Gates Unleashes Mosquitoes on Unsuspecting Audience

Sunday, June 21st, 2009

Bill Gates TEDBill Gates released a bunch of mosquitoes on the unsuspecting audience at the Technology, Entertainment, Design (TED) Conference. Gates was trying to demonstrate how easily malaria is spread. The mosquitoes Gates released did not carry the disease.

“Malaria is spread by mosquitoes,” Gates said while opening a jar onstage at a gathering known to attract technology kings, politicians, and Hollywood stars.

“I brought some. Here I’ll let them roam around. There is no reason only poor people should be infected.”

Gates waited a minute or so before assuring the audience the liberated insects were malaria-free.

TED curator Chris Anderson fired back at the legendary computer software maker, joking that the headline for the video of his talk to be posted online at Ted.com would be “Gates releases more bugs into the world.”

It sounds like that it was an effective demonstration. Gates’ mosquito release is getting a lot of media attention which helps focus on attention on the need to stop malaria.

WHO Update: 3440 Swine Flu Cases in 26 Countries

Monday, June 15th, 2009

The World Health Organization says in its latest update that 26 countries have officially reported 3440 cases of influenza A (H1N1) infection. The cases include 48 confirmed deaths – 45 in Mexico, 1 in Canada and 2 in the United States.

Mexico has reported 1364 laboratory confirmed human cases of infection, including 45 deaths. The United States has reported 1639 laboratory confirmed human cases, including two deaths. Canada has reported 242 laboratory confirmed human cases, including one death.

The following countries have reported laboratory confirmed cases with no deaths – Argentina (1), Australia (1), Austria (1), Brazil (6), China, Hong Kong Special Administrative Region (1), Colombia (1), Costa Rica (1), Denmark (1), El Salvador (2), France (12), Germany (11), Guatemala (1), Ireland (1), Israel (7), Italy (6), Japan (3), Netherlands (3), New Zealand (5), Panama (2), Poland (1), Portugal (1), Republic of Korea (3), Spain (88), Sweden (1), Switzerland (1) and the United Kingdom (34).

The latest WHO update can be found here. WHO also has provided a map that shows the cases as of May 9th. More h1n1 resources can be found here.

WHO’s influenza pandemic alert raised from phase 4 to 5 but they have not yet upgraded it to phase 6.

Experts Find First Swine Flu Case Resitant to Tamiflu

Sunday, June 14th, 2009

TamifluThe BBC reports that experts have discovered the first case of swine flu that is resistant to tamiflu, an antiviral drug being used to fight h1n1.

Roche Holding AG confirmed a patient with H1N1 influenza in Denmark showed resistance to the antiviral drug.

David Reddy, company executive, said it was not unexpected given that common seasonal flu could do the same.

The news comes as a nine-year-old girl has become the third to die in the UK with swine flu.

Virologist Professor John Oxford told the BBC, “I’m not surprised about this finding. The question is whether it is going to spread. We will soon know the answer.”

The CDC has categorized swine flu as a Category 2 outbreak, with the possibility of 90,000 to 450,000 deaths in the U.S. There were are record 6,300 new cases in the U.S. last week.

H1N1 Swine Flu Update 7-6-09

Friday, June 12th, 2009

The latest swine flu update (#58) from the World Health Organization (WHO) has the case total approaching 100,000 confirmed cases. Officially there have been 94,512 confirmed cases and 429 deaths. Here’s a list of the countries reporting the most swine flu deaths.

  • United States – 170
  • Mexico – 119
  • Argentina – 60
  • Canada – 25
  • Chile – 14
  • Australia -10

Some reports recently have indicated potentially high death tolls from h1n1 swine flu. The CDC has mentioned the possibility of 90,000 to 450,000. The British government mentioned the possibility of 40 deaths per day by late August. The death toll will depend on what percentage of the population becomes ill. If a large percentage (like 30-40%) of the population falls ill then it is reasonable to expect large death tolls even if the death rate is quite low. The lack of immunity or a vaccine makes it likely that many people will get sick from the h1n1 swine flu virus.
